I had to be in SB this past June for work and wanted to stay somewhere nice but, since my room was being paid for by a client, I had to keep it reasonable. I found a good deal at the El Encanto which is an older hotel up the hill near the SB mission. It has beautiful grounds, a great restaurant, outdoor bar with a fantastic view, and a very nice pool area that serves food and drinks. However, you have to have a car there. No walking to town or to the beach.

Other places that I looked into that were nice that haven't been mentioned are:

Bath Street Inn
Secret Garden Inn
The Upham Hotel
Country Inn by the Sea
Bayberry Inn

I specifically wanted a hotel with room service as I was traveling by myself for a week. Some of these didn't offer that service.

Cliff House is more than a few minutes outside of SB!

More like a 25 minute drive, if you're lucky. If you leave during the Ventura to Goleta rush hour commute, more like an hour!

Not to mention, it being isolated from anything else, and dangerous to get on and off the freeway since there are no onramps, or offramps there, just stop signs. Tricky if you're not used to it.

I would second Parker's suggestion of the Upham and Secret Garden Inn!
